Scandinavian Journal of Rheumatology, 1988
Chronic synovitis refers to fibrin deposits on the surface of proliferating superficial synovial lining cells leading to villous hyperthrophy, and associated with foci of cell necrosis and infiltration of chronic inflammatory cells. The superficial synovial lining cells include fibroblast-like type B cells and macrophage-like type A cells.

Clinical and Experimental Dermatology, 2009
Fibroblastic rheumatism (FR) was first described in 1980 by Chaouat et al., and there have been few cases reported to date. The cause remains unknown. We report the first Latin-American patient with FR, to our knowledge, who is also the patient with the most striking dermatological features described in the literature.

Fibroblast Pneumonocyte Factor
American Journal of Physiology-Lung Cellular and Molecular Physiology, 1989Fibroblast-pneumonocyte factor (FPF) is an organ-specific differentiation factor produced, under glucocorticoid regulation, by the fetal lung fibroblast, which in turn enhances the differentiation of the alveolar type II cell with respect to surfactant production. Annual Review of Physiology, 2020
Cardiac fibrosis is a pathological condition that occurs after injury and during aging. Currently, there are limited means to effectively reduce or reverse fibrosis. Key to identifying methods for curbing excess deposition of extracellular matrix is a better understanding of the cardiac fibroblast, the cell responsible for collagen production.

Nephron Experimental Nephrology, 1999
The interstitial cells in the kidney are not a homogeneous cell population but consist of different cell types like fibroblasts, dendritic cells or lymphocyte-like cells. Myxoinflammatory Fibroblastic Sarcoma
Surgical Pathology ClinicsMIFS is a low-grade fibroblastic sarcoma that predilects to superficial distal extremity soft tissue. It is composed of plump spindled and epithelioid cells, inflammatory infiltrates, and mucin deposits in a fibrosclerotic stroma. The FASEB Journal, 1987
Fibroblast growth factors (FGFs) are heparin‐binding protein mitogens that induce division of most cultured cells derived from embryonic mesoderm and neuroectoderm.
